_            _    _        _         _
      /\ \         /\ \ /\ \     /\_\      / /\
      \_\ \       /  \ \\ \ \   / / /     / /  \
      /\__ \     / /\ \ \\ \ \_/ / /     / / /\ \__
     / /_ \ \   / / /\ \ \\ \___/ /     / / /\ \___\
    / / /\ \ \ / / /  \ \_\\ \ \_/      \ \ \ \/___/
   / / /  \/_// / /   / / / \ \ \        \ \ \
  / / /      / / /   / / /   \ \ \   _    \ \ \
 / / /      / / /___/ / /     \ \ \ /_/\__/ / /
/_/ /      / / /____\/ /       \ \_\\ \/___/ /
\_\/       \/_________/         \/_/ \_____\/
git 2.46.0
Dependencies: coreutils-minimal@9.1 curl@8.6.0 expat@2.5.0 openssl@3.0.8 perl@5.36.0 sed@4.8 zlib@1.3 bash-minimal@5.1.16 python@3.10.7 pcre2@10.42 perl-cgi@4.55 subversion@1.14.3 perl-term-readkey@2.38 perl-authen-sasl@2.16 perl-net-smtp-ssl@1.04 perl-io-socket-ssl@2.081 tcl@8.6.12 tk@8.6.12 glib@2.78.0 libsecret@0.21.4
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://git-scm.com/
Licenses: GPL 2
Synopsis: Distributed version control system
Description:

Git is a free distributed version control system designed to handle everything from small to very large projects with speed and efficiency.

gitg 44
Dependencies: bash-minimal@5.1.16 glib@2.78.0 gpgme@1.18.0 gsettings-desktop-schemas@44.0 gspell@1.12.2 gtk+@3.24.41 gtksourceview@4.8.3 json-glib@1.6.6 libdazzle@3.44.0 libgee@0.20.6 libgit2-glib@1.2.0 libhandy@1.8.3 libpeas@1.36.0 libsecret@0.21.4 libsoup-minimal@2.74.3 libxml2@2.9.14
Channel: guix
Location: gnu/packages/gnome.scm (gnu packages gnome)
Home page: https://wiki.gnome.org/Apps/Gitg
Licenses: GPL 2+
Synopsis: Graphical user interface for git
Description:

gitg is a graphical user interface for git. It aims at being a small, fast and convenient tool to visualize the history of git repositories. Besides visualization, gitg also provides several utilities to manage your repository and commit your work.

gita 0.12.9-1.e41b504
Propagated dependencies: python-pyyaml@6.0.1
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://github.com/nosarthur/gita
Licenses: Expat
Synopsis: Command-line tool to manage multiple Git repos
Description:

This package provides a command-line tool to manage multiple Git repos.

This tool does two things:

  • display the status of multiple Git repos such as branch, modification, commit message side by side

  • (batch) delegate Git commands/aliases from any working directory

If several repos are related, it helps to see their status together.

gitui 0.25.2
Dependencies: libgit2@1.7.2 libssh2@1.10.0 openssl@3.0.8 zlib@1.3
Channel: guix
Location: gnu/packages/rust-apps.scm (gnu packages rust-apps)
Home page: https://github.com/extrawurst/gitui
Licenses: Expat
Synopsis: Terminal UI for git
Description:

This package provides a fast Terminal UI for git.

gitea 1.15.11
Dependencies: bash-minimal@5.1.16 git-minimal@2.46.0 openssh-sans-x@9.8p1 go-cloud-google-com-go@0.99.0 go-code-gitea-io-gitea-vet@0.2.1 go-code-gitea-io-sdk-gitea@0.14.0 go-gitea-com-go-chi-binding@0.0.0-20211013065440-d16dc407c2be go-gitea-com-go-chi-cache@0.0.0-20211201020628-dcb774c4ffea go-gitea-com-go-chi-captcha@0.0.0-20211013065431-70641c1a35d5 go-gitea-com-go-chi-session@0.0.0-20211218221615-e3605d8b28b8 go-gitea-com-lunny-levelqueue@0.4.1 go-github-com-alecthomas-chroma@0.10.0 go-github-com-blevesearch-bleve-v2@2.0.6 go-github-com-caddyserver-certmagic@0.14.5 go-github-com-chi-middleware-proxy@1.1.1 go-github-com-denisenkom-go-mssqldb@0.11.0 go-github-com-djherbis-buffer@1.2.0 go-github-com-djherbis-nio-v3@3.0.1 go-github-com-dustin-go-humanize@1.0.0 go-github-com-editorconfig-editorconfig-core-go-v2@2.4.3 go-github-com-emirpasic-gods@1.12.0 go-github-com-ethantkoenig-rupture@1.0.1 go-github-com-gliderlabs-ssh@0.3.3 go-github-com-gobwas-glob@0.2.3 go-github-com-go-chi-chi@1.5.4 go-github-com-go-chi-cors@1.2.0 go-github-com-go-enry-go-enry-v2@2.8.0 go-github-com-go-git-go-billy-v5@5.3.1 go-github-com-go-git-go-git-v5@5.4.2 go-github-com-gogs-chardet@0.0.0-20211120154057-b7413eaefb8f go-github-com-gogs-cron@0.0.0-20171120032916-9f6c956d3e14 go-github-com-gogs-go-gogs-client@0.0.0-20210131175652-1d7215cd8d85 go-github-com-go-ldap-ldap-v3@3.4.8 go-github-com-google-go-github-v32@32.1.0 go-github-com-go-redis-redis-v8@8.11.4 go-github-com-gorilla-context@0.0.0-0.08b5f42 go-github-com-go-sql-driver-mysql@1.8.1 go-github-com-go-swagger-go-swagger@0.28.0 go-github-com-go-testfixtures-testfixtures-v3@3.6.1 go-github-com-hashicorp-golang-lru@1.0.2 go-github-com-huandu-xstrings@1.3.2 go-github-com-issue9-identicon@1.2.1 go-github-com-jaytaylor-html2text@0.0.0-20211105163654-bc68cce691ba go-github-com-json-iterator-go@1.1.12 go-github-com-kballard-go-shellquote@0.0.0-1.95032a8 go-github-com-keybase-go-crypto@0.0.0-20200123153347-de78d2cb44f4 go-github-com-klauspost-compress@1.13.1 go-github-com-lafriks-xormstore@1.4.0 go-github-com-lib-pq@1.2.0 go-github-com-lunny-dingtalk-webhook@0.0.0-20171025031554-e3534c89ef96 go-github-com-markbates-goth@1.68.0 go-github-com-mattn-go-isatty@0.0.20 go-github-com-mattn-go-sqlite3@1.14.22 go-github-com-mholt-archiver-v3@3.5.1 go-github-com-microcosm-cc-bluemonday@1.0.3 go-github-com-minio-minio-go-v7@7.0.53 go-github-com-nfnt-resize@0.0.0-20180221191011-83c6a9932646 go-github-com-niklasfasching-go-org@1.7.0 go-github-com-nytimes-gziphandler@1.1.1 go-github-com-oliamb-cutter@0.2.2 go-github-com-olivere-elastic-v7@7.0.30 go-github-com-pkg-errors@0.9.1 go-github-com-pquerna-otp@1.3.0 go-github-com-prometheus-client-golang@1.19.1 go-github-com-puerkitobio-goquery@1.7.0 go-github-com-quasoft-websspi@1.1.2 go-github-com-sergi-go-diff@1.2.0 go-github-com-shurcool-vfsgen@0.0.0-20230704071429-0000e147ea92 go-github-com-syndtr-goleveldb@1.0.0 go-github-com-tstranex-u2f@1.0.0 go-github-com-unknwon-com@1.0.1-1.b41c64a go-github-com-unknwon-i18n@0.0.0-20210904045753-ff3a8617e361 go-github-com-unknwon-paginater@0.0.0-20200328080006-042474bd0eae go-github-com-unrolled-render@1.4.1 go-github-com-urfave-cli@1.22.2 go-github-com-xanzy-go-gitlab@0.52.2 go-github-com-yohcop-openid-go@1.0.0 go-github-com-yuin-goldmark@1.7.4 go-github-com-yuin-goldmark-highlighting@0.0.0-20210516132338-9216f9c5aa01 go-github-com-yuin-goldmark-meta@1.0.0 go-go-jolheiser-com-hcaptcha@0.0.4 go-go-jolheiser-com-pwn@0.0.3 go-golang-org-x-crypto@0.26.0 go-golang-org-x-net@0.28.0 go-golang-org-x-oauth2@0.21.0 go-golang-org-x-sys@0.24.0 go-golang-org-x-text@0.17.0 go-golang-org-x-tools@0.24.0 go-gopkg-in-gomail-v2@2.0.0-20160411212932-81ebce5c23df go-gopkg-in-ini-v1@1.67.0 go-gopkg-in-yaml-v2@2.4.0 go-mvdan-cc-xurls@2.5.0 go-strk-kbt-io-projects-go-libravatar@0.0.0-20191008002943-06d1c002b251 go-xorm-io-builder@0.3.9 go-xorm-io-xorm@1.2.5 go-github-com-6543-go-version@1.3.1 go-github-com-zeripath-jwt@3.2.2+incompatible
Channel: efraim-dfsg
Location: wip/gitea.scm (wip gitea)
Home page: https://gitea.io/
Licenses: Expat
Synopsis: Self-hosted git service
Description:

Gitea (git with a cup of tea) is a painless self-hosted Git Service.

gitea 1.15.11
Dependencies: bash-minimal@5.1.16 git@2.46.0
Channel: gn-bioinformatics
Location: gn/packages/gitea.scm (gn packages gitea)
Home page: https://gitea.io/
Licenses: Expat
Synopsis: Self-hosted git service
Description:

Gitea is an open-source forge software package for hosting software development version control using Git as well as other collaborative features like bug tracking, wikis and code review.

git2cl 20120919.1d74d4c
Dependencies: perl@5.36.0
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://savannah.nongnu.org/projects/git2cl
Licenses: GPL 2+
Synopsis: Convert Git logs to GNU ChangeLog format
Description:

git2cl is a command line tool for converting Git logs to GNU ChangeLog format.

gitile 0.1.4
Dependencies: bash-minimal@5.1.16 guile@3.0.9 guile-commonmark@0.1.2 guile-fibers@1.3.1 guile-gcrypt@0.4.0 guile-git@0.8.0 guile-syntax-highlight@0.2.0 guile-gnutls@4.0.0
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://git.lepiller.eu/gitile
Licenses: AGPL 3+
Synopsis: Simple Git forge written in Guile
Description:

Gitile is a Git forge written in Guile that lets you visualize your public Git repositories on a web interface.

ly-git 0.5.0-1.aa25ede
Dependencies: libxcb@1.15 linux-pam@1.5.2 ncurses@6.2.20210619
Channel: efraim-dfsg
Location: wip/ly.scm (wip ly)
Home page: https://github.com/cylgom/ly
Licenses: WTFPL 2
Synopsis: TUI display manager
Description:

Ly is a lightweight TUI (ncurses-like) display manager for Linux and BSD. Ly should work with any X desktop environment, and provides basic wayland support (sway works very well, for example).

git-cal 0.9.1
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://github.com/k4rthik/git-cal/
Licenses: Expat
Synopsis: GitHub like contributions calendar for terminal
Description:

git-cal is a script to view commits calendar similar to GitHub contributions calendar.

gitlint 0.17.0
Dependencies: git@2.46.0 python-arrow@1.2.3 python-click@8.1.7 python-sh@1.14.2
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://jorisroovers.com/gitlint/
Licenses: Expat
Synopsis: Linting Git commit messages
Description:

Gitlint is a Git commit message linter written in Python: it checks your commit messages for style.

r-git2r 0.33.0
Dependencies: libgit2@1.5.2 zlib@1.3
Channel: guix
Location: gnu/packages/statistics.scm (gnu packages statistics)
Home page: https://github.com/ropensci/git2r
Licenses: GPL 2
Synopsis: Access Git repositories with R
Description:

This package provides an R interface to the libgit2 library, which is a pure C implementation of the Git core methods.

gitless 0.8.8
Dependencies: bash-minimal@5.1.16 git-minimal@2.46.0 python-clint@0.5.1 python-pygit2@1.11.1 python-sh@1.14.2
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://gitless.com
Licenses: Expat
Synopsis: Simple version control system built on top of Git
Description:

Gitless is a Git-compatible version control system that aims to be easy to learn and use. It simplifies the common workflow by committing changes to tracked files by default and saving any uncommitted changes as part of a branch.

The friendly gl command-line interface gives feedback and helps you figure out what to do next.

Gitless is implemented on top of Git and its commits and repositories are indistinguishable from Git's. You (or other contributors) can always fall back on git, and use any regular Git hosting service.

git-cola 4.1.0
Propagated dependencies: python-qtpy@2.2.0
Channel: guixrus
Location: guixrus/packages/python.scm (guixrus packages python)
Home page: https://github.com/git-cola/git-cola
Licenses: GPL 2
Synopsis: Sleek and powerful Git GUI
Description:

This package provides a sleek and powerful Git GUI.

gitolite 3.6.13
Dependencies: bash-minimal@5.1.16 coreutils@9.1 findutils@4.9.0 git@2.46.0 inetutils@2.5 openssh@9.8p1 perl@5.36.0
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://gitolite.com
Licenses: GPL 2
Synopsis: Git access control layer
Description:

Gitolite is an access control layer on top of Git, providing fine access control to Git repositories.

git-open 2.1.0
Dependencies: bash-minimal@5.1.16 xdg-utils@1.1.3
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://github.com/paulirish/git-open
Licenses: Expat
Synopsis: Open a Git repository's homepage from the command-line
Description:

git open opens the repository's website from the command-line, guessing the URL pattern from the origin remote.

ruby-git 1.3.0
Dependencies: git@2.46.0
Channel: guix
Location: gnu/packages/ruby.scm (gnu packages ruby)
Home page: https://github.com/schacon/ruby-git
Licenses: Expat
Synopsis: Ruby wrappers for Git
Description:

Ruby/Git is a Ruby library that can be used to create, read and manipulate Git repositories by wrapping system calls to the git binary.

aerc-git 73dc39c6ee0827fc68b93af8dc438b0e1c14e929
Dependencies: gnupg@2.2.39 notmuch@0.38.2 python@3.10.7 python-vobject@0.9.6.1 zoxide@0.9.2
Channel: saayix
Location: saayix/packages/mail.scm (saayix packages mail)
Home page: https://git.sr.ht/~rjarry/aerc
Licenses: GPL 3+
Synopsis: Email client for the terminal
Description:

aerc is a textual email client for terminals. It features:

  1. First-class support for using patches and git send-email

  2. Vi-like keybindings and command system

  3. A built-in console

  4. Support for multiple accounts

git-flow 1.12.3
Dependencies: shflags@1.3.0
Channel: guix
Location: gnu/packages/version-control.scm (gnu packages version-control)
Home page: https://nvie.com/posts/a-successful-git-branching-model/
Licenses: FreeBSD
Synopsis: Git extensions for Vincent Driessen's branching model
Description:

Vincent Driessen's branching model is a git branching and release management strategy that helps developers keep track of features, hotfixes, and releases in bigger software projects. The git-flow library of git subcommands helps automate some parts of the flow to make working with it a lot easier.

git-repo 2.4.1
Dependencies: git@2.46.0 openssh@9.8p1
Channel: guix
Location: gnu/packages/android.scm (gnu packages android)
Home page: https://code.google.com/p/git-repo/
Licenses: ASL 2.0
Synopsis: Helps to manage many Git repositories
Description:

Repo is a tool built on top of Git. Repo helps manage many Git repositories, does the uploads to revision control systems, and automates parts of the development workflow. Repo is not meant to replace Git, only to make it easier to work with Git. The repo command is an executable Python script that you can put anywhere in your path.

emacs-git 20140128.1041
Propagated dependencies: emacs-s@1.13.0 emacs-dash@2.19.1 emacs-f@0.20.0
Channel: yewscion
Location: cdr255/emacs.scm (cdr255 emacs)
Home page: http://github.com/rejeep/git.el
Licenses: GPL 3+
Synopsis: An Elisp API for programmatically using Git
Description:

No description available.

git-pijul 0.9.2
Propagated dependencies: python-click@8.1.7 python-temppathlib@1.1.0 python-toml@0.10.2 python-tqdm@4.64.1
Channel: guixrus
Location: guixrus/packages/misc.scm (guixrus packages misc)
Home page: https://github.com/ganwell/git-pijul
Licenses: AGPL 3
Synopsis: Update pijul from git
Description:

Update pijul from git.

emacs-git 20140128.1041
Propagated dependencies: emacs-s@20220902.1511 emacs-dash@20240510.1327 emacs-f@20240308.906
Channel: emacs
Location: emacs/packages/melpa.scm (emacs packages melpa)
Home page: http://github.com/rejeep/git.el
Licenses:
Synopsis: An Elisp API for programmatically using Git
Description:

Documentation at https://melpa.org/#/git

Total results: 1585